What Is Sleep Apnea and How Does It Work?
Rest apnea is a condition in which your breathing continuously quits and begins while you're asleep. These pauses can last simply a couple of secs or stretch to a minute or even more, taking place lots or even thousands of times a night. Your brain senses the absence of oxygen and briefly wakes you up to ensure that regular breathing can return to. Typically, these awakenings are so short that you don't remember them. Yet the outcome is an evening of fragmented, poor-quality rest that leaves you feeling drained pipes the next day.
There are various kinds of sleep apnea, with the most usual being obstructive sleep apnea. This takes place when the muscles in the back of your throat fail to keep your respiratory tract open. Central sleep apnea, though less typical, involves the mind failing to send out the right signals to the muscle mass that manage breathing.
Refined Signs That Point to a Bigger Problem
Among the trickiest things about sleep apnea is just how very easy it is to miss out on. Lots of people think about loud snoring as the primary sign, and while snoring prevails, it's much from the only warning sign. Actually, some people with sleep apnea don't snore in any way. That's why it's so essential to focus on the a lot more subtle indications that your body may be giving you.
Waking up with a completely dry mouth or aching throat, morning frustrations, and feeling exceedingly sleepy throughout the day are all signals that something may be off. If you find yourself dozing throughout work conferences, at the wheel, or even while seeing television, maybe an indication that your rest is being disrupted regularly than you think.
You could also observe state of mind adjustments, trouble focusing, or useful content a short temper. These symptoms are typically crossed out as the outcome of tension or a hectic schedule, yet chronic sleep starvation brought on by sleep apnea can take a real toll on your mental health.
How It Affects Your Body Beyond Sleep
The repercussions of without treatment rest apnea go far beyond daytime sleepiness. In time, this problem can cause significant health and wellness concerns. Interrupted breathing emphasizes the cardio system and has actually been linked to high blood pressure, cardiovascular disease, stroke, and even kind 2 diabetes. It can additionally weaken the immune system, making you more vulnerable to illness and slower to recover.

When to Take Action and What to Expect
So, when should you take that sixth sense seriously and speak to an expert? If any of the signs and symptoms explained above audio acquainted, it's worth having a conversation with a professional. A rest study-- either at a clinic or in the convenience of your home-- can aid determine if rest apnea is the cause of your exhaustion.
Treatment alternatives vary based upon the severity of the condition. Some individuals benefit from way of living adjustments, such as slimming down or adjusting sleep settings. Others may need even more organized treatments, such as oral appliances or continuous positive air passage pressure (CPAP) therapy to keep the air passage open throughout rest. It's not a one-size-fits-all situation, and finding the right option can significantly improve lifestyle.
